> Well, rasterizing doesn't actually seem like a good solution. Certainly it
> cane be done, but it kind of defeats the purpose of using Illy to begin
> with, and the wuality of vector art. I don't have Indy, but one would thin
k
> you could choose to append the Indy swatches with the Illy colors and/or
> merge swatches that match. I would try to slove that problem and retain
> vector.
>
> If you must rasterize I'd use TIFF (w/compression if Indy allows) or PSD. 
I
> think it might be in a different area in CS2 than in my old Illy 9.0.2, bu
t
> in Document Setup>Printing & Export make sure Raterization Resolution is
> 300, and under Transparency move the Quality slider to the highest. Then
> under Effects>Rasterize>Raster Effects Settings set resolution to 300 and
> make sure to click Antia-Alias ON. When you export again make sure these
> setting remain consistent with anti-alias on.
>
> Hopefully someone else with Indy/Illy CS2 can help you with placing native
> Illustrator vectors appropriately.
